随着数字化转型的深入推进,高校在教学、科研、管理等方面对数据的依赖程度越来越高。数据中台作为高校信息化建设的重要组成部分,承担着数据整合、分析和应用的核心任务。然而,传统的数据中台架构往往面临资源消耗大、部署复杂、维护成本高等问题,尤其是在高校这种资源有限的环境中,轻量化架构的需求日益迫切。
本文将深入探讨高校数据中台轻量化架构的技术实现与优化方案,为企业和个人提供实用的参考。
一、高校数据中台轻量化架构的概述
1.1 数据中台的定义与作用
数据中台是高校信息化建设中的关键平台,主要用于整合、存储、处理和分析各类数据,为上层应用提供支持。其核心作用包括:
- 数据整合:统一管理分散在不同系统中的数据,消除信息孤岛。
- 数据处理:通过清洗、转换和计算,提升数据质量。
- 数据分析:利用大数据和人工智能技术,挖掘数据价值。
- 数据服务:为高校的各类应用提供实时数据支持。
1.2 轻量化架构的定义
轻量化架构是一种以资源高效利用为目标的系统设计方法,旨在通过简化架构、优化流程和引入新技术,降低系统的资源消耗和部署成本。对于高校数据中台而言,轻量化架构的优势在于:
- 降低硬件成本:通过虚拟化和容器化技术,减少对高性能硬件的依赖。
- 提升部署效率:简化部署流程,缩短上线时间。
- 增强灵活性:支持快速扩展和调整,适应高校多样化的需求。
二、高校数据中台轻量化架构的技术实现
2.1 数据采集与处理
高校数据中台需要处理来自多种来源的数据,包括教学系统、科研平台、学生管理系统等。轻量化架构在数据采集与处理阶段可以通过以下技术实现优化:
- 分布式采集:利用分布式爬虫和API接口,高效采集多源数据。
- 轻量级ETL工具:采用轻量级数据抽取、转换和加载(ETL)工具,减少数据处理的资源消耗。
- 流式处理:引入流处理技术(如Apache Kafka、Flink),实时处理数据,提升数据处理效率。
2.2 数据存储与管理
数据存储是数据中台的核心环节。轻量化架构可以通过以下方式优化数据存储:
- 分布式存储:采用分布式文件系统(如Hadoop HDFS)或云存储服务(如阿里云OSS),提升存储效率。
- 数据压缩与去重:通过压缩算法(如Gzip、Snappy)和去重技术,减少存储空间占用。
- 元数据管理:建立元数据管理系统,记录数据的来源、格式和用途,便于数据管理和查询。
2.3 数据分析与计算
数据分析是数据中台的重要功能。轻量化架构可以通过以下技术实现高效的分析与计算:
- 分布式计算框架:采用轻量级计算框架(如Spark、Flink),支持大规模数据处理。
- 机器学习与AI:引入机器学习算法,提升数据分析的智能化水平。
- 实时计算:通过流计算技术,实现数据的实时分析与反馈。
2.4 数据可视化与应用
数据可视化是数据中台的最终目标之一。轻量化架构可以通过以下方式优化数据可视化:
- 轻量级可视化工具:采用轻量级可视化工具(如D3.js、ECharts),提升渲染效率。
- 数字孪生技术:通过数字孪生技术,构建虚拟校园模型,实现数据的直观展示。
- 数据驾驶舱:打造数据驾驶舱,为高校管理者提供实时数据概览。
三、高校数据中台轻量化架构的优化方案
3.1 模块化设计
轻量化架构的核心理念之一是模块化设计。通过将数据中台划分为独立的模块(如数据采集、存储、分析、可视化),可以实现模块的独立部署和扩展。这种设计方式的优势在于:
- 提升灵活性:可以根据需求快速调整模块配置。
- 降低耦合度:模块之间的耦合度低,便于维护和升级。
- 支持分布式部署:模块化设计支持分布式部署,提升系统的扩展性。
3.2 自动化运维
自动化运维是轻量化架构的重要组成部分。通过引入自动化运维工具(如Ansible、Chef),可以实现以下目标:
- 自动化部署:快速部署新模块或更新现有模块。
- 自动化监控:实时监控系统运行状态,及时发现并解决问题。
- 自动化备份:定期备份数据,防止数据丢失。
3.3 数据安全与隐私保护
数据安全是高校数据中台建设的重要考量。轻量化架构可以通过以下措施保障数据安全:
- 数据加密:对敏感数据进行加密处理,防止数据泄露。
- 访问控制:通过权限管理,限制数据访问范围。
- 日志审计:记录数据访问日志,便于追溯和审计。
3.4 可扩展性设计
轻量化架构需要具备良好的可扩展性,以应对高校数据需求的变化。可以通过以下方式实现:
- 弹性计算:根据负载动态调整计算资源,提升资源利用率。
- 模块化扩展:通过增加新的模块,扩展系统功能。
- 支持多种数据源:支持多种数据源的接入,提升系统的兼容性。
四、高校数据中台轻量化架构的应用场景
4.1 教学管理
通过数据中台,高校可以实现教学数据的统一管理与分析,优化教学计划和课程设置。例如:
- 学生学习行为分析:通过分析学生的学习数据,识别学习困难的学生,提供个性化教学支持。
- 课程评估:通过分析课程数据,评估课程质量,优化教学内容。
4.2 科研支持
数据中台可以为高校的科研工作提供强大的数据支持。例如:
- 科研数据整合:整合科研数据,支持跨学科研究。
- 科研成果分析:通过数据分析,评估科研成果的质量和影响力。
4.3 校园运营
数据中台可以优化高校的校园运营,提升管理效率。例如:
- 校园资源管理:通过分析校园资源使用数据,优化资源配置。
- 校园安全监控:通过实时数据分析,提升校园安全监控能力。
4.4 学生服务
数据中台可以为学生提供个性化的服务。例如:
- 学生画像构建:通过分析学生数据,构建学生画像,提供个性化服务。
- 学生行为预测:通过分析学生行为数据,预测学生的需求,提供主动服务。
五、高校数据中台轻量化架构的未来趋势
5.1 AI驱动的数据分析
随着人工智能技术的不断发展,数据中台将更加智能化。通过引入AI技术,可以实现数据的自动分析和预测,提升数据中台的决策能力。
5.2 边缘计算的应用
边缘计算是一种分布式计算范式,可以将计算能力下沉到数据产生的边缘端。通过引入边缘计算,可以实现数据的实时处理和分析,提升数据中台的响应速度。
5.3 增强现实技术
增强现实(AR)技术可以为数据中台提供更加直观的可视化方式。通过AR技术,可以将数据以虚拟形式叠加到真实场景中,提升数据的可理解性和互动性。
六、总结与展望
高校数据中台轻量化架构是高校信息化建设的重要方向。通过模块化设计、自动化运维、数据安全与隐私保护等优化方案,可以实现数据中台的轻量化和高效化。未来,随着AI、边缘计算和增强现实等技术的不断发展,数据中台将为高校的信息化建设提供更加强大的支持。
如果您对高校数据中台轻量化架构感兴趣,可以申请试用相关产品,了解更多详细信息:申请试用。
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。